    Hallucinations and mental imagery demonstrate top-down effects on visual perception.Piers D. L. Howe & Olivia L. Carter - 2016 - Behavioral and Brain Sciences 39:e248.
    In this commentary, we present two examples where perception is not only influenced by, but also in fact driven by, top-down effects: hallucinations and mental imagery. Crucially, both examples avoid all six of the potential confounds that Firestone & Scholl (F&S) raised as arguments against previous studies claiming to demonstrate the influence of top-down effects on perception.

    The Identity‐Location Binding Problem.Piers D. L. Howe & Adam Ferguson - 2015 - Cognitive Science 39 (7):1622-1645.
    The binding problem is fundamental to visual perception. It is the problem of associating an object's visual properties with itself and not with some other object. The problem is made particular difficult because different properties of an object, such as its color, shape, size, and motion, are often processed independently, sometimes in different cortical areas.     Transient signals per se do not disrupt the flash-lag effect.Piers D. Howe, Todd S. Horowitz & Jeremy M. Wolfe - 2008 - Behavioral and Brain Sciences 31 (2):206-206.
    Nijhawan's theory rests on the assumption that transient signals compete with predictive signals to generate the visual percept. We describe experiments that show that this assumption is incorrect. Our results are consistent with an alternative theory that proposes that vision is instead postdictive, in that the perception of an event is influenced by occurrences after the event.
